Abstract
Measurements of several top-quark properties, obtained from the CMS data collected in 2011 and 2012 at centre-of-mass energies of 7 and 8 TeV are presented. The results include measurements of the top pair charge asymmetry, the W helicity in top quark decays and the search for anomalous couplings, the top quark charge, and of the ttbar spin correlation. The fraction of top quarks decaying into a W-boson and a b-quark relative to all top quark decays, R=Br(t->Wb)/Br(t->Wq), as well as, the cross sections of ttbar events produced in association with a photon or a W or a Z boson are also presented.
